. Known defences on the site include: * Lower battery (1694) - built to plans by Vauban * Tour modèle n°1 (1813) - see Tour-modèle type 1811 * Batterie de rupture sous roc (1888) * Batterie du plateau (1897) * Batterie de DCA allemande (1943, German) * Torpedo-boat battery (German)
